Summary

Multiple writ petitions concerning governance disputes within Shree Datta Deosthan Trust in Ahmednagar were heard by the Aurangabad Bench. The Court directed the Assistant Charity Commissioner to amend the trust constitution under Section 50A of the Maharashtra Public Trusts Act to incorporate devotees/worshippers as members, provide for elections with fixed terms for trustees, and retain permanent trusteeship for the Kshirsagar family. The amendment was to be completed within 6 months, with elections within 18 months.
